Built by the Hocking Valley Coal Company in 1902, the Eclipse Company Town sits atop Eclipse Mine #4. Miners and their families once lived in the quaint houses and shopped at the company general store. Based on the amount of coal a worker was able to mine, the miners were paid with credit or scrip. The credit or scrip could be exchanged for goods and services at the company store. The Eclipse Mine closed in the early 1930s. The mine reopened for a short time between 1940 and 1948 as part of the World War II effort. In 1997, Eclipse, Ltd. was formed by five friends who decided to take on restoration of the company town. Today, the town has twelve company houses, one shotgun house, and the company store. The houses are rented to an array of commercial and residential tenants.

A scenic bike ride or walk along the Hockhocking Adena Bikeway is, in our opinion, the best way to reach this destination. While you are there get a bite to eat at Jana's Soul Food Café or Zoe Fine Dining. Or catch on of the numerous festivals and events, such as the Appalachian Spring Festival and Tour de ForestBenefit Bicycle Tour, that are held at Eclipse throughout the year.

Getting there is Half the Adventure!

Eclipse Company Town is located in The Plains in central Athens County. From US 33 in The Plains, turn onto Johnson Road, and then take your first left into Eclipse Company Town. We also recomend taking the Hockhocking Adena Bikeway to Eclipse Company Town.
